site stats

Order by taking long time in sql server

WebNov 11, 2009 · Ordering by id probably uses a clustered index scan while ordering by datetime uses either sorting or index lookup. Both these methods are more slow than a clustered index scan. If your table is clustered by id, basically it means it is already sorted. The records are contained in a B+Tree which has a linked list linking the pages in id order. WebAug 2, 2010 · Query performance is OK WITHOUT ORDER BY clause.. If I add ORDER BY , then its taking LONG time to execute.. there are around 3000000 ( 30 lacks) records this query is working .. Please suggest how i can improve the ORDER BY performance .. You will need to examine the query plan to see what is going on.

Reduce Time for SQL Server Index Rebuilds and Update Statistics

WebSep 2, 2024 · To search for Active Directory group in AD, use the Get-ADGroup cmdlet: Get-ADGroup –LDAPFilter {LDAP_query} If you don’t know the type of Active Directory object you are looking for, you can use the generic Get-ADObject cmdlet: Get-ADObject -LdapFilter " (cn=*Brion*)" In this example, we found that the given LDAP filter matches the user ... Webif sql-server uses your index, it will have to search in the index, called "Index Seek" and then refer to main table to get column b, called "Look Up". This procedure might take much … hawk brake pads mustang 2014 https://blahblahcreative.com

Order by is taking too much time in Sql Server - CodeProject

WebApr 5, 2012 · Running a simple query to return the 100 most recently updated records: select top 100 * from ER101_ACCT_ORDER_DTL order by er101_upd_date_iso desc. Takes several minutes. See execution plan below: Additional detail from the table scan: SQL Server Execution Times: CPU time = 3945 ms, elapsed time = 148524 ms. WebNov 1, 2024 · Create SQL Server Indexes You can retrieve data faster and optimize SQL queries by using clustered and non-clustered SQL Server indexes. Indexes can reduce runtime, but it’s also important to consider how much disk space they require. In Microsoft SQL Server, you won’t need additional disk space for your clustered indexes. WebApr 7, 2024 · ChatGPT may put the words in a coherent order, but it won’t necessarily keep the facts straight. ... He said no one should expect to see a GPT-5 rollout “for some time.” ... hawk brake pads uk

SQL Performance Tuning: Top 5 Ways to Find Slow Queries

Category:SQL Performance Tuning: Top 5 Ways to Find Slow Queries

Tags:Order by taking long time in sql server

Order by taking long time in sql server

Order by is taking too much time in Sql Server - CodeProject

WebMar 31, 2024 · As its name indicates, temporary tables are used to store data temporarily and they can perform CRUD (Create, Read, Update, and Delete), join, and some other operations like the persistent database tables. Temporary tables are dropped when the session that creates the table has closed, or can also be explicitly dropped by users.

Order by taking long time in sql server

Did you know?

WebApr 11, 2024 · CREATE TABLE my_table ( id INT, date_column DATE, time_column TIME, datetime_column DATETIME ); 2. Standardize date formats: To avoid confusion and make it easier to work with date and time data, it's a good idea to standardize date formats across your SQL database.This means using the same format for all date and time data, such as … WebApr 19, 2024 · But as we migrated to SQL Server 2024 with Compatibility 150. SQL queries are taking long time. We are hosting both DBs on cloud platform (Azure). One other observation is if we use SQL Server 2024 with Compatibility 110 then also queries runs slow. Currently we have set all Scoped Configurations to Default values for SQL Server 2024.

WebMar 27, 2024 · This will be slow if there are a lot of rows, and no index to provide that order without sorting. There are a number of fundamental complications in your case, most … WebORDER BY is not generally slow, provided that the database can find an index that corresponds with the ORDER BY expression. However, your SQL statement might include other things that force the database to scan the entire table before returning the results, …

WebSep 30, 2024 · The query is extremely simple: select top 1 EventID from EventLog with (nolock) order by EventID It always takes about 1.5 seconds! However, a similar query with "desc" always takes about 0 ms: select top 1 EventID from EventLog with (nolock) order by … WebJul 23, 2024 · The problem starts with high OFFSET values. If your query is using the following limit clause: "LIMIT 50000, 20", it's actually requesting the database to go through 50,020 rows and throw away the first 50,000. This action can have a …

WebJul 2, 2010 · If you are running SQL 2008 or later 64bit, the work around to make the sort happen in memory is to change the query, so the optimizer can allocate more memory allowing the sort operation to take place in memory as shown below. Please see my previous tip for further explanation.

WebJun 2, 2011 · If you want to make your query a lot faster, then reverse the order of your tables. Specifically, list table country first in your joined tables. The reason why this helps … hawk brake pads wrxWebJan 17, 2014 · Let's demonstrate how to setup a SQL Server Agent Job to do so: 1. In SQL Server Management Studio, identify the Index Rebuild SQL Agent Job for your SQL Server: Figure 4 2. Insert a new Job Step before the Index Rebuilds that will increase the MAXDOP value instance-wide to 8 as shown below in Figures 5 and 6. hawk business parkWebJul 9, 2013 · If ORDER BY is specified , the SQL engine tries to give the results in the specific order and takes time to produce output. When the data is inserted in temp table, it doesn't … hawk calendar